The specimen shown is an example of a type struck in France. France began minting euros in 1999. The visage of Mademoiselle Liberté shown here also appears on the French two and five cent coins. The low relief makes it difficult to obtain a good photograph.
Recorded mintage: 343,010,009 plus 120,000 proofs.
Specification: 2.27 g, Copper Plated Steel, 16.3 mm diameter. Obv: Mlle Liberté by Fabienne Courtiade; Rev: Denomination and globe by Luc Luycx; Edge: Plain.
Catalog reference: KM 1282, Gad-1
